Description
TZAAR is a game of strategic choices for two players, where you must balance making yourself stronger or weakening your opponent. With 30 pieces divided into three types, the goal is to either deplete your opponent of one type or put them in a position where they can't capture anymore. Each turn, you'll need to decide whether to capture an opponent's piece or jump on top of one of your own to gain strength. This abstract strategy game, designed by Kris Burm and published in 2007, is easy to learn but challenging to master. With playtime ranging from 30 to 60 minutes, you'll need to think carefully about your moves to outmaneuver your opponent. The game's simple rules and lack of necessary in-game text make it accessible to players of all languages, allowing you to focus on the strategic gameplay and grid movement mechanics that make TZAAR so engaging.
